引言在Web开发中,GET和POST是两种常用的数据提交方式。GET请求通常用于向服务器请求数据,而POST请求则用于向服务器发送数据。PHP作为服务器端脚本语言,在这两种数据传递方式中扮演着重要角色...
在Web开发中,GET和POST是两种常用的数据提交方式。GET请求通常用于向服务器请求数据,而POST请求则用于向服务器发送数据。PHP作为服务器端脚本语言,在这两种数据传递方式中扮演着重要角色。本文将深入探讨PHP GET提交的奥秘,包括其安全性和高效性,并提供一些实用的数据传递技巧。
GET请求通过URL传递数据,数据以键值对的形式附加在URL的查询字符串中。例如,一个简单的GET请求可能如下所示:
http://example.com/page.php?name=John&age=30在这个例子中,name和age是两个键,John和30是相应的值。
在PHP中,可以使用$_GET超全局变量来访问GET请求传递的数据。以下是一个简单的示例:
<?php
if (isset($_GET['name'])) { echo "Hello, " . $_GET['name'];
}
?>在这个示例中,如果URL中包含了name参数,页面将输出相应的问候语。
由于GET请求的数据暴露在URL中,因此需要特别注意安全性。以下是一些提高GET请求安全性的方法:
尽可能避免在GET请求中传递敏感数据,如用户密码、信用卡信息等。
为了提高URL的可读性和可维护性,应使用短键名来表示数据。
当需要传递大量数据时,可以使用分页处理,将数据分批次传递,避免URL过长。
GET请求在PHP中是一种常用的数据传递方式,但需要注意其安全性和效率。通过遵循上述技巧,可以在确保安全的同时,实现高效的数据传递。希望本文能帮助您更好地理解PHP GET提交的奥秘。